1. Do Your Research 

The most important rule for horse betting is to always do your homework. Those who do their research are always more likely to win. On a basic level, this means reading the latest betting guides and studying up on the entrants to see which horses have the best track record. Beyond this, you should also make sure to check which race tracks are astroturfed and which are not, as well as what the weather conditions will be on any given race day. The more knowledge you have, the more informed your bets can be. 

2. Spread Your Bets 

The most sure-fire way to ensure you win nothing is to bet all of your wagering funds on a single horse and then just hope for the best. You can spread your bets across multiple horses on a single race to maximize your chance of bagging a winner, just as you can place bets on more than one race at a time. There are also different kinds of bets you can make besides just wagering on the winner, such as betting which horses will not make it to the finish line.

4. Shop Around for the Best Odds 

Not all odds are equal. You might think that your preferred newspaper of choice is offering the same odds on the Grand National as everyone else, but this is rarely the case. Instead, different sportsbooks will be offering sometimes vastly different odds depending on their own research and opinions. As such, the odds that you pick can have a significant effect on the amount of money that you stand to win. Figure out which bets you want to make and then you can choose the sportsbook that is offering odds most favourable to you and your bank balance.
